An International Interview? Yeah, the Cat's Interested
John Nicolson, a Scottish politician, was recently interrupted by his cat during a virtual conference regarding the benefits of placing subtitles on kids' TV shows. He can't say anything about it other than that he is sorry for the interruption. Rojo the cat strolled in front of the camera and waved his tail, which got all the attention. We get this since cats will do what they want to do no matter where they are. And they never want to say they're sorry or admit they were wrong.
